Training for Confined Spaces
Entering confined spaces presents inherent dangers, demanding strict adherence to safety protocols. Comprehensive training is paramount, equipping personnel with the knowledge and skills to identify potential issues and implement effective mitigation strategies. A robust training program should encompass hazard identification, risk assessment, ventilation procedures, communication protocols, emergency response planning, and proper use of personal protective equipment (PPE).
- Furthermore, pre-entry inspections are essential to ensure the confined space is safe for entry. This involves checking atmospheric conditions, structural integrity, and potential contamination sources.
- Regularly refresher training reinforces best practices and keeps personnel updated of evolving safety standards.
- Effective communication between workers in the confined space is paramount, with designated communication systems to ensure continuous contact and prompt response in emergencies.
By adhering to these best practices and emphasizing a culture of safety, organizations can reduce the risk of accidents and injuries during confined space entry operations.
